After the awards ceremony, various speeches were given.
Wang Meng, as the chairperson of the semi-final judging panel, took the stage first to speak: "The New Concept Writing Competition has been running for six years since its inception. The young people who won awards in the first and second competitions have all grown up..."
"Over the past six years, we have discovered many outstanding young people. Some have become writers, and some..."
"I am very honored to serve as the chairman of the judging panel again this year. I have read many excellent articles. The innovative ideas and fresh writing style of the young people have benefited me, an older person, greatly..."
"What's most remarkable is that another outstanding essay emerged this year... Writing a good essay on a given topic within three hours is extremely difficult. Chen Guiliang's essay not only has a lofty theme and a unique perspective, but it is also written entirely in classical Chinese poetry and prose. He not only wrote it, but it is also full of beautiful lines that are truly inspiring..."
"Our judging panel of renowned professors and writers all praised this article highly. However, there are still some disagreements regarding its interpretation. I think it would be worthwhile to hold another seminar, inviting the author to discuss it further, so that we can appreciate this magnificent piece more directly..."
"This competition was a great success. I hope we can continue our efforts next year, with more outstanding young people participating and more refreshing and excellent articles emerging..."
Following that, the admissions leaders from Peking University took the stage to deliver speeches.
Why not Tsinghua University?
Because the person from Peking University holds a higher position, being the Dean of the Faculty, while Tsinghua University only sent a Department Head.
The same applies to the organizing committee of the New Concept Writing Competition; the vice president of Peking University personally intervened, while Tsinghua University sent its dean of academic affairs.
Then, Zhao Changtian, editor-in-chief of "Mengya" magazine, delivered a speech.
In previous competitions, the speeches ended here, and the winners didn't get a chance to speak.
But then Li Qigang, the chief secretary of the competition, said, "Now, please welcome Chen Guiliang to give a speech on behalf of this year's winners!"
The first-prize winners from groups A, B, and C are all sitting below.
Milan asked in surprise, "There's a speech segment by the players?"
“It doesn’t seem like this has ever happened before,” Luo Jin shook her head. “I heard from a senior at school that he left right after listening to the leader’s speech and even ate lunch on the train.”
Chen Guiliang was prepared, because Hu Weishi had asked him to write a speech this morning.
"Respected leaders, teachers, seniors, and fellow students: I am honored to deliver this speech on behalf of the contestants. I am very excited, but also a little apprehensive. All the contestants are exceptionally talented, and I am just an ordinary member among them..."
Chen Guiliang has already garnered enough attention; there's no need for him to make any startling remarks in his speech.
He adopted a very humble attitude, spouting empty platitudes. He thanked the competition organizers for giving him the opportunity, the judges for their recognition, the admissions officers for their favor, his parents and teachers... and so on.
Finally, I wish the New Concept Writing Competition continued success.
"Clap clap clap..."
Chen Guiliang stepped down from the stage amidst applause.
Aside from some contestants who found his speech insincere, rambling, and tedious, the adults present were quite satisfied with his performance.
How high can you expect from a high school student?
Just be confident and natural, and don't get stage fright.
Moreover, Chen Guiliang appeared calm and composed, speaking with measured intonation and humility, and was neither pretentious nor boastful.
That concludes this morning's activities.
Contestants who win second prize or below can go home directly. They can stay if they wish, but they will have to cover their own food and accommodation expenses.
The first-prize winner can stay or leave. Lunch will be provided by the organizers, and they can also attend a seminar in the afternoon.
As for the media reporters, they naturally get free food and drinks, and incidentally... they also get their travel expenses.
Do you think the reporters came all this way for nothing?
You have to pay!
The more remote the location and the lower the level of the organization, the more travel expenses they have to pay the reporters to invite them.
For example, if Chen Guiliang returns to school, and the school wants to invite the media for publicity, it will have to pay the reporters sufficient travel expenses. In the current market, a reporter would need to be paid at least several thousand yuan, and some major newspapers might even have to pay tens of thousands of yuan.
Of course, the New Concept Writing Competition this time only invited local media outlets, as well as reporters from out-of-town media stationed in Shanghai. Since the journey was short and didn't take much time, and since *Mengya* is a large publishing house, each reporter only needed to be paid one or two thousand yuan.
Chen Guiliang headed straight for the table of the first-prize winners, but was stopped halfway by Hu Weishi: "Chen Guiliang, the writers are calling you over!"
"Wait a moment."
After saying that, Chen Guiliang ran downstairs to his hotel room and retrieved two books.
Hu Weishi was waiting in the hallway. When he saw him come out, he asked, "What are you doing?"
Chen Guiliang held up the book and said with a smile, "I'm getting an autograph for my cousin."
In fact, Tao Xue only chose Yu Hua and Su Tong to get autographs, but Chen Guiliang took it upon himself to buy another copy of Wang Meng's representative work.
Hu Weishi led him upstairs and instructed him, "When you dine with renowned professors, be careful what you say, lest you offend someone unintentionally."
"Understood," Chen Guiliang replied.
He wasn't foolish enough to directly confront Fang Fang.
What kind of result can we expect from this confrontation?
"Great talent, come here quickly!" Tie Yi waved enthusiastically.
Wang Meng and Tie Yi left a seat for Chen Guiliang.
Chen Guiliang quickened his pace, shook hands with Tie Yi, and said, "Hello, Teacher Tie."
Tie Yi laughed and said, "You recognize me?"
“I’ve read your work and seen your photos in the book,” Chen Guiliang said. “I didn’t expect you to be even more beautiful in person than in the photos.”
Tie Yi was extremely pleased and burst into laughter.
Chen Guiliang did indeed read this female writer's books; her early works were quite good.
Tie Yi offered an introduction: "I suppose this one doesn't need an introduction?"
Chen Guiliang extended both hands: "Hello, Teacher Wang."
“Hello,” Wang Meng said with emotion, “I read your article yesterday and have been wanting to talk to you ever since. You have a bright future ahead of you, young man.” Chen Guiliang replied, “This is a clumsy and unsatisfactory piece of work, and I’m sure it will make a fool of myself.”
Wang Meng said, "Young people shouldn't be too modest. Bring out that 'I am the only one who can do it' spiritedly displayed in your writing."
Yu Hua chimed in from the side: "I've seen this kind of momentum before. The day before yesterday, when I returned to the hotel, I heard someone shout 'Yu Hua, stop!' It startled me. I thought someone had read 'To Live' and was angry and wanted to beat me up. I didn't expect that they were just there to ask for my autograph."
"Hahaha!"
Everyone laughed.
The judging panel members sat at two tables: one for writers and the other for professors.
The authors include Wang Meng, Tie Yi, Yu Hua, Su Tong, Ma Yuan, Cheng Cun, Ye Xin, Fang Fang, Ye Zhaoyan, and Sun Ganlu.
The professors came from ten different universities.
Tie Yi pulled Chen Guiliang aside to introduce them one by one, while Fang Fang seemed somewhat unhappy.
This has nothing to do with Chen Guiliang; it's purely a rivalry between two female writers.
Of all the writers present, only the two of them were women. Tie Yi immediately pulled Chen Guiliang aside, acting like a female boss, which made Fang Fang feel very embarrassed.
What are you talking about?
After recognizing the people, Chen Guiliang finally sat down.
Yu Hua asked, "Want to drink?"
"I can drink a little bit," Chen Guiliang said.
"Then pour it in!"
Ma Yuan pushed the wine bottle over.
The writers started to tease Chen Guiliang, saying that since he was late, he should be punished with a drink first.
Chen Guiliang had no choice but to drink it.
"Damn, that article of yours is truly amazing. How did you write it?" Yu Hua took out a cigarette, put it in his mouth, and casually tossed cigarettes to the other male writers.
Chen Guiliang said, "I originally wrote in vernacular Chinese, but it wasn't very moving, so I simply changed it to classical Chinese poetry."
Yu Hua laughed and said, "When I read your preliminary essay, I thought you had someone else write it for you."
"It's just an unconventional approach; classical Chinese is more eye-catching," Chen Guiliang said.
Cheng Cun picked up a piece of food, chewed it, and said, "Come write articles under the banyan tree when you have time. Young people should make good use of the internet."
Chen Guiliang asked, "Does Teacher Cheng still hold a position under the banyan tree?"
“I’m the art director of Rongshuxia. The website pays me a salary, so I have to help recruit people,” Cheng Cun said.
Chen Guiliang said, "Since Teacher Cheng has spoken, I will submit my work to Rongshuxia whenever I have the chance."
Ma Yuan puffed out a cloud of smoke and said, "Tongji University has no cooperation with the New Concept Writing Competition. But if you want to come to Tongji, I can help you get a spot, and I can supervise you in your master's and doctoral studies."
"Hey, Lao Ma, you're already trying to poach someone?" Su Tong said. "Chen Guiliang, why don't you come to Beijing Normal University? The Chinese Department at Beijing Normal University is much better than Tongji University."
Ma Yuan laughed and scolded, "Damn it, I'm a professor at Tongji University, it's only natural for me to help the school recruit people. You're not a professor at Beijing Normal University, what are you doing getting involved?"
“I’m an alumnus of Beijing Normal University,” Su Tong said.
Wang Meng spoke up: "Alright, the admissions staff are at that table, let's not talk about this anymore."
These writers are somewhat mindful of their image in public, but most of them are quite unruly at the dinner table.
After a few drinks, all sorts of nonsense started being said, and even the female writer began swearing.
At first, they chatted about Chen Guiliang, but gradually they started talking about their own things.
In March, two people were going to France to attend a French book fair. They discussed where to meet up and then fly there together. Others asked them to act as personal shoppers, bringing back some luxury goods for their wives.
As we chatted, the conversation continued, eventually leading to discussions about French films, art, and literature.
Some writers go to great lengths to praise France, as if even French female mosquitoes are sexy and romantic.
Chen Guiliang ate his food silently, as if listening to his political teacher bragging. These things are essentially the same; they all stem from a lack of confidence in one's own country's economy and culture.
In the current context, this is perfectly understandable.
Because most people have gone through this process, their mindset needs to change gradually with the times.
If you can't keep changing, you'll inevitably be left behind by the times!
Seeing that he had drunk enough, Chen Guiliang finally took out the two books and ran to ask Wang Meng and Su Tong for their autographs.
Moreover, he emphasized that it was for his cousin, so as not to embarrass other writers.
"Let's go, let's go, to the seminar." Yu Hua had drunk a bit too much, carrying his down jacket in one hand and putting his arm around Chen Guiliang's shoulder with the other.
A smell of smoke and alcohol wafted over, and Chen Guiliang wanted to push him away.
The first-prize winners were all incredibly envious of Chen Guiliang and Yu Hua's close relationship.
The seminar was being held in a large hall and wouldn't start for a while.
Thirty or forty media reporters took the opportunity to interview well-known writers and professors, but very few interviewed Chen Guiliang.
Because you can also ask Chen Guiliang questions at the seminar.
"Hello, Chen Guiliang." A female reporter in her thirties approached.
"Hello."
"I'm Zhang Xinping, a reporter from the Shanghai Youth Daily. May I interview you?"
"my pleasure."
